ABC News (AP Wire) · United States · Pakistan strikes Jamaat-ul-Ahrar and Fitna al-Khwarij camps in Afghanistan after Karachi Rangers attack
AP's report foregrounds Afghan officials' account: 36 civilians killed, 160 wounded in what Kabul's spokesperson called indiscriminate attacks on residential areas. Notes the UN Assistance Mission in Afghanistan is investigating.
“Pakistani airstrikes kill 36 civilians in Afghanistan and wound 160, officials say.”
